Definition and Summary of the Modern Era and the Terrorist Threat: 1990 - Present
Summary and definition:
The history of the Modern Era has been dominated by the terrorist attacks that started with the 1993 bombing of the World Trade Center, the 9/11 Terrorist Attack on the World Trade Center and the Anthrax scare that reminded Americans of the threat of chemical weapons. Conflict with the Middle East escalated and the United States became involved in the Gulf War and the Afghanistan War.

At home the nation was hit by the devastating economic crisis known as the Credit Crunch and the subsequent recession.  Life changed forever with development of communications and technology with the emergence of the Internet and the mobile cell phone. The leaders of the country who were elected president during the Modern Era , and helped to make United States History, were George H Bush, Bill Clinton, George W Bush and Barack Obama.
